Address 0 PPC

PV61Yd855vpCd8MP9boAQy9ktHNBSzaJvT

Confirmed

Total Received1177.71 PPC
Total Sent1177.71 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PV61Yd855vpCd8MP9boAQy9ktHNBSzaJvT1177.71 PPC
Fee: 0.01 PPC
629139 Confirmations1177.7 PPC
PV61Yd855vpCd8MP9boAQy9ktHNBSzaJvT1177.71 PPC
PNoYHXB7sC9L8YetauYuvmayJ9NX7oedzF299.9 PPC
Fee: 0.01 PPC
629158 Confirmations1477.61 PPC